The Expanding Role of Peptide Sciences in Therapeutics

Peptide sciences have been significantly growing their role in medicinal development. Previously, amino acid chains had been difficult drug choices due to problems with transport and duration. Nevertheless, current improvements in fields like directed biology, peptide engineering and novel formulation approaches is creating exciting avenues for the identification of effective amino acid-derived therapeutics treating a broad selection of diseases.

Advancements in Peptide Synthesis and Modification

New developments in amino acid chain synthesis and adjustment are leading significant progress in biomedical science. Resin-bound construction methods have seen notable refinements, enabling the rapid generation of intricate short proteins. Furthermore, novel approaches for bio adjustment, like targeted attachment of chemical groups and modified amino acids, are expanding the scope of short protein medicines and investigational agents. These improvements promise exciting opportunities for therapeutic development and materials science.}
